Coronation Street will welcome Wendy Crozier back to the cobbles as the character is set to return after more than a decade away from our screens.
Played by Roberta Kerr, Wendy debuted on the soap in 1989 and Kerr will reprise the role as she makes a surprise appearance in an upcoming storyline (via The Sun).
Details of Wendy's return storyline haven't been confirmed just yet, but she's set to make her comeback in a dramatic story later this summer, and we're sure it won't be long before she once again crosses paths with her former flame Ken Barlow (William Roache)...
When she was first introduced to the soap, Wendy was a council source for Ken, who worked as a journalist at the time.
Wendy was later fired when she was exposed by Ken's wife Deirdre (Anne Kirkbride), but Ken then offered her a job at his newspaper and the two began an affair, ultimately leading to his first divorce from Deirdre.
The relationship between Ken and Wendy didn't last very long, though. When Ken later lost his job at the newspaper and Wendy replaced him as editor, Ken fell into a depression that led to the realisation that he should have never left Deirdre.
Ken later left Wendy, and he and Deidre would eventually reconcile and remarry in 2005.
Wendy was last seen on-screen back in 2012 after the death of her husband Christos Papadopoulos, when she once again tried to rekindle the romance between her and Ken.
As he was back together with Deirdre, however, Ken wanted nothing to do with Wendy, prompting Wendy to get Ken drunk and let him crash on her sofa only to later tell Deirdre they had slept together.
